Company Description

IndieWire is a news, information, and networking site for independent-minded filmmakers.

The leading news, information, and networking site for independent-minded filmmakers, the industry and moviegoers alike, Indiewire launched on July 15, 1996 and re-launched with a bold new approach on January 12, 2009 (press release). Two-time winner of the Webby Award for best film website(most recently, in 2012), Indiewire was lauded as a 'must read' by Variety, branded the 'online heartbeat of the world's independent film community' by Forbes, and dubbed 'best indie crossroads' by film critic Roger Ebert. Twelve year after launching Indiewire, company founders sold the company to SnagFilms, the new company founded by Ted Leonsis and backed by Steve Case and Miles Gilburne.
